The British Nationality Act of 1981 abolished the 1948 definition of British citizenship and replaced it with three categories: British citizenship, citizenship of British dependent territories, and British overseas citizenship. In the mid-1970s the British Government decided to update the nationality code, which had been significantly amended since the British Nationality Act 1948 came into force on 1 January 1949. The British government, however, recognising the unique political situation of Hong Kong, granted 3.4 million Hong Kongers a new type of nationality known as British National (Overseas), which is established in accordance with the Hong Kong Act 1985. In accordance with the work A Dictionary of Law, this is a description of British Citizenship : One of three forms of citizenship introduced by the British Nationality Act 1981, which replaced citizenship of the UK and Colonies.The others are *British Dependent Territories citizenship and *British Overseas citizenship.
